Typical Insurance Dispute Scenarios and How to Resolve Them

Insurance disputes can be a stressful experience, but understanding common scenarios and knowing how to navigate them can make the process smoother. One source of conflict is disagreement over coverage. Policies can be complex, leading to confusion about what events are insured. Another typical dispute involves claims handling. Claimants may disagree on the value of damages or the speed with which a claim is website resolved.

To efficiently handle these disputes, it's important to carefully review your policy documents and understand your rights and obligations. Negotiate openly and directly with your insurer, documenting all interactions. If you can't reach a mutually acceptable resolution on your own, consider seeking the assistance of an insurance consultant or attorney.
